About Biotechnology Law in Macon, United States

Biotechnology in Macon, United States is a rapidly growing industry that includes fields such as genetics, pharmaceuticals, agriculture, and more. It involves the use of living organisms or biological systems to develop products and technologies that benefit society. Due to the complex nature of Biotechnology, legal issues often arise that require the expertise of a specialized lawyer.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I patent a biotechnological invention in Macon, United States?

Yes, biotechnological inventions can be patented in Macon, United States, subject to meeting the criteria for patentability. It is advisable to seek the advice of a lawyer specializing in Biotechnology to navigate the patent application process.

2. What are the regulations governing genetically modified organisms (GMOs) in Macon, United States?

GMOs are regulated by federal agencies in the United States, such as the FDA, USDA, and EPA. Compliance with these regulations is crucial for companies involved in the development or commercialization of GMO products.

3. How can I protect my intellectual property rights in Biotechnology?

You can protect your intellectual property rights in Biotechnology by obtaining patents, trademarks, copyrights, and trade secrets for your inventions, products, and technologies. A lawyer can help you develop an effective IP strategy to safeguard your innovations.

4. What are the common legal issues in Biotechnology contracts?

Common legal issues in Biotechnology contracts include licensing agreements, research and development agreements, collaboration agreements, confidentiality agreements, and more. It is essential to have a lawyer review and negotiate these contracts to protect your rights and interests.

5. How can a lawyer help me with FDA regulations in Biotechnology?

A lawyer specializing in Biotechnology can assist you with navigating the complex FDA regulations that govern the development, testing, and marketing of biopharmaceuticals, medical devices, and other Biotechnology products. They can help you obtain regulatory approvals and comply with reporting requirements.

6. What are the ethical considerations in Biotechnology research?

Ethical considerations in Biotechnology research include issues such as informed consent, privacy protection, data security, use of human subjects, animal welfare, and more. It is essential to conduct research ethically and comply with ethical guidelines and regulations.

7. How can I resolve disputes in Biotechnology partnerships?

Disputes in Biotechnology partnerships can arise due to conflicts over intellectual property rights, funding, decision-making, breaches of contract, and more. A lawyer can help you resolve these disputes through negotiation, mediation, arbitration, or litigation to protect your interests and relationships.

8. What is the process of mergers and acquisitions in the Biotechnology industry?

The process of mergers and acquisitions in the Biotechnology industry involves due diligence, valuation, negotiation of terms, regulatory approvals, closing, and integration of companies. A lawyer can guide you through each step of the M&A process to ensure a successful transaction.

9. How can I ensure compliance with environmental regulations in Biotechnology?

Compliance with environmental regulations in Biotechnology is essential to minimize the impact of biotechnological activities on the environment. A lawyer can help you understand and comply with local, state, and federal environmental laws that apply to your Biotechnology operations.

10. What are the potential legal risks of Biotechnology research and development?

The potential legal risks of Biotechnology research and development include patent infringement, product liability, regulatory non-compliance, data security breaches, ethical violations, and more. It is important to identify and mitigate these risks proactively with the assistance of a lawyer.
